Activity Forums DSLR Video Video looks grainy/compressed?

  • Video looks grainy/compressed?

    Posted by Ritz Ho on March 27, 2019 at 2:08 am

    My videos have come up so much more grainy than usual all of a sudden with this rainbow tinge and I can’t figure out why. My camera only recently started doing this but I’ve tried changing up a lot of settings to try and fix it up and nothing seems to be working. Here’s a video of what it currently looks like https://vimeo.com/326236274. I would really appreciate any help!

    I’m using an EOS 700D (t5i), my recording size was at 1280×720 50fps in that video but once i realised it could’ve been that i switched it to 1920×1080 25fps and it looked about the same, my image quality was M but once I realised that I changed it to raw and it still seemed to look the same then as well. I dragged the video straight from the SD card to my desktop. Do let me know if there’s any more information I can provide to help. Thanks!
